About the parish

1907 — registration of St Wenceslaus Church. The land for the church was donated by the local landowner Andrii Arshenevskyi. Construction began.

13.08.1948 — by decision of Zhytomyr’s executive committee, the Roman Catholic community of the Kroshnia church was deregistered. The church was converted into a community hall and later a library.

1957 — the Kroshnia consumer cooperative was established in the church’s auxiliary buildings.

1960 — the Zhytomyr food-processing plant was established, with sausage production in the central part of the church.

09.10.2001 — registration of St Wenceslaus Roman Catholic Parish in Kroshnia was restored.

21.03.2002 — the church building was solemnly returned to the Roman Catholic faithful in the presence of the head of the Zhytomyr Regional State Administration and other officials, the parish priest Monsignor Ludwik Kamilewski, and several hundred faithful.

August 2002 — Holy Mass began to be celebrated inside the church.
